Produce billions ERC20 addresses, discover vanity wallet addresses you'd like or any wallet address can deploy a vanity ERC20 deal address at provided nonce License
A former Edition of the undertaking has a identified critical issue because of a foul source of randomness. The problem allows attackers to Get better private key from public essential:
Jon can be a senior author at CoinCodex, specializing in blockchain and standard finance. By using a qualifications in Economics, he features in-depth analysis and insights into copyright trends and the evolving financial landscape.
Each character will increase The problem by a factor of fifty eight since people stick to a Base58 alphabet.
The great fellas at 1inch established a comply with-up venture termed "profanity2" which was forked from the initial "profanity1" venture and modified to ensure safety by style and design.
Especially for the address generation algorithm, my strategy was: randomly generate 32 bytes given that the seed, then established the worldwide worker dimensions to 256 ** four. Just about every OpenCL thread will get the current thread id respectively, converts it to major endian byte format, after which you can overwrites the last four bytes.
You signed in with another tab or window. Reload to refresh your session. You signed out in Yet another tab or window. Reload to refresh your session. You switched accounts on Yet another tab or window. Reload to refresh your session.
ChainGateway doesn't retail store these sensitive parts of data. For that reason, buyers have to retail store them in a secure spot. If they are dropped, ChainGateway can not help in recovery as it does not have use of this data.
Ensuing private important should be was additional to seed private critical to attain final private important of the specified vanity address (private keys are merely 256-bit numbers). Functioning "profanity2" can even be outsourced to someone entirely unreliable - it remains safe by style.
Once i moved to Nvidia devices, I bumped into much more troublesome challenges, due to the fact given that OpenCL 2.0, function parameters with unspecified address Areas default to generic. If a private address space variable is handed into this function, it causes compile glitches.
You signed in with another tab or window. Reload to refresh your session. You signed out in Yet another tab or window. Reload to refresh your session. You switched accounts on An additional tab or window. Reload to refresh your session.
Generate private vital and general public vital by using openssl in MSYS2-terminal (take out prefix "04" from general public vital):
I at the time wrote a program to complete exactly the same type of point, and to help keep all addresses that begun with dictionary phrases. It discovered things such as 1EditEDiK4CKWsr3xKDjRChKu6XFMvVrpC but took quite a while to operate.
This API phone returns the randomly generated privateKey price during the JSON output. Be sure to do not contact this API provided by the public node. It is suggested to work Click for Details with offline address generation.